CVTE面经(凉)

20220825  C/C++软件开发一面
主要问的C++基础知识

一、多态
1.多态怎么实现?
2.子类继承父类会把虚函数表都继承过来吗?
3.虚函数表指针存放在哪里?
4.子类怎么通过虚函数表指针查找到所调用的函数?(函数名还是函数地址?)
5.构造函数可以声明成虚函数吗?
6.构造函数和析构函数里面可以调用虚函数吗?为什么?
7.类的this指针起到什么样的作用?this指针的值从哪里来的?为什么在不同的对象里面指针值不一样呢?这个值不一样的话是谁给改了告诉我们的呢?

二、STL容器
8.vector怎么实现动态增长的?实现原理里面的复制是深拷贝还是浅拷贝?
9.map容器了解吗?map容器里面使用[]查找和find函数查找有什么区别?什么时候会使用map,什么时候会使用list?
10.遍历迭代器的情况下,删除迭代器后怎么遍历下去?

三、智能指针
11.shared_ptr的使用原理?其中引用计数存放在哪里?

四、多线程编程
12.多线程下面如何做到线程同步?
13.线程同步的方式分别在什么情况下进行使用?
14.你一般用哪种线程库?

五、项目
因为写了一个TCP的实现项目,所以问了些TCP的东西。
1.TCP一般用到哪种IO同步模型?
2.TCP怎么处理粘包问题?
3.TCP的可靠传输是怎样保证的?其中校验和是能检查出所有的情况吗?如果不一定的话是为什么?
4.你有用过UDP吗?(回答只是了解过,就没问下去了,应该介绍下的)
5.TCP连接的时候如果把一端拔掉,另一端(通信时只负责接收的一端)会收到断开的通知吗?
6.其他项目的细节。

六、未来规划
1.你对未来的发展有什么规划吗?
2.你对工作的地域有什么样的期望吗?
3.如果你要入职公司,你对公司最看重的是哪些方面?

20220915 二面(HR面)
等了20多天,终于等到了,主要就是问些个人问题和工作期望
1.个人感觉比较遗憾和后悔的事情是什么?
2.学习成绩怎么样?
3.手上offer有几个了?
4.个人感觉比较有压力的事情是什么?
5.老家哪里的?为什么想来苏州啊?看上苏州什么了呀?
6.期望的工作时间节奏是怎么样的?
7.工作地点和薪资期望是多少啊?

更新:9.16 HR面挂,咱也不知道为啥
#面经一面面经##cvte#
全部评论
楼主通知二面了吗
2 回复 分享
发布于 2022-08-26 15:01 湖南
没有手撕代码吗?
1 回复 分享
发布于 2022-09-10 00:07 广东
应该是要先笔试吧
1 回复 分享
发布于 2022-09-06 14:53 湖北
楼主二面了吗
1 回复 分享
发布于 2022-09-02 13:15 陕西
工资要的高了吗😂
点赞 回复 分享
发布于 2022-09-22 16:53 北京
楼主今天面了综合面试了吗?
点赞 回复 分享
发布于 2022-09-15 17:37 广东
一面一直约不上😅
点赞 回复 分享
发布于 2022-09-04 21:43 北京

相关推荐

青源计划,单片机方向,一面面经(已过)1.学过什么语言:c,java,py,c++面试官说主要用c2.讲讲c语言关键字,有什么用(说几个):我直接答的static,volatile,externed三个,结合嵌入式写程序里面的用法去说的3.数组和指针的区别4.指针存放在什么位置:我不太清楚,我答的放在堆区吧,面试官好像说是对的?后面想想指针是全局变量确实应该放在堆区5.指针的值能直接改吗:改🔨,=修改那不就是改变指向的地方吗6.了解哪些通信协议:uart,i2c,spi7.uart的工作方式8.uart怎么确保通信正确9.uart出现问题会是哪些地方出问题,你会怎么排查10.I2c和uart的不同:先介绍的i2c,再说不同11.中断了解吗?使用中断有什么注意事项:快进快出,避免超时,不delay12.如果我想要在中断里用长时间的延时函数有什么办法。比如我想在中断里点个2秒亮2秒灭的灯要怎么做13.挖项目:你做了哪些东西,你有什么收获之类的。这一项我写的项目都是我自己手搓的所以我基本就是口吐莲花了14.期望薪资待遇:我tm找实习的,你官网也没写实习生会开多少,你们薪酬体系我一个外人压根不知道我怎么答?15.反问环节16.怎么看待加班:懂得都懂17.手撕一道代码题(没错,我都以为要结束了,结果突然让我手撕!!!):写一个程序,找出指定字符串中最后一个只出现一次的字符,如果全部字符都有重复就找出最后一个重复次数最多的字符,用c写。char findlastchar(const char* string)估计是leetcode上的,具体哪题我没刷到不过也写出来了。先写的遍历然后从后往前找,没时间写优化方法了,只讲了思路
查看13道真题和解析
点赞 评论 收藏
分享
评论
13
97
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务